Say you play Thalan. Then you design your Battleship (for instance) without any Functional components and save it as Thalan Battleship. Next time you play,,as soon as you have researched Large scale building,,the ship will appear in your Shipyard. Ass whatever components you desire and then save it under another name ,,for example Mighty Battleship,,which you will use when playing.
